[QUOTE="fanboy2000, post: 6348298, member: 19998"] I started playing while I was in "A" School after I joined the Navy. It was 1995, probably, when I bought my first books. I don't remember the first book. Likely it was the PHB or some such when I was going to Nuke school in Orlando. Probably got it from the Barns & Noble near the base. I'm probably different that I started playing as an adult (or as near an adult as an 18 year old is) during the late 2e period. Like, who does that? Anyways, I started buying in full force after I got back from deployment in early 1996. There was a game store/hobby shop in the Norfolk/Virginia Beach area that I bought most of my books at. Early purchases were things like Planescape, Champions of Mystara, and the Lankhmar books. I bought the AD&D Lankhmar book before I'd even [i]heard[/i] of Fafhrd and the Gray Mouser. Now I own all the Swords books. But not then. I dropped out for a little while, thinking D&D was uncool and WOD was the shiznit. Then 3e sucked me back in. I've never looked back. [/QUOTE]
